论文部分内容阅读
近几年来,计算机科学技术以及三维信息获取技术等学科迅速发展,获取物体表面信息的方法层出不穷,利用三维激光扫描技术获得物体表面点云数据在反求工程技术中起着相当重要的作用。反求工程技术已经在机械设计领域和工业工程方面有不可替代的作用,其中数据采集技术、数据处理技术以及曲面重建技术是近年来反求工程中研究核心。数据采集包括数据精度分析和数据采集具体操作流程;数据处理包括数据拼接、数据降噪、数据精减和数据导出格式等。本文研究内容来源于河南省重点科技攻关项目。本文对三维激光扫面技术做了具体的研究和分析,以真实的三维激光扫描点云数据为研究基础,首先了解三维激光扫描仪原理,近儿研究点云数据精度影响因素、点云降噪技术、点云精减技术、点云拼接技术以及点云数据的导出等方面,提出了影响点云数据精度因素解决方法和改进的点云数据拼接方法。通过在Matlab软件上实现算法,在大量实践中证明此算法的可行性及其高效率等特点。论文系统梳理了三维扫描技术的现状和发展趋势,对市场上各三维扫描仪的参数、性能和使用场景进行了详细的分析,系统归纳了三维点云数据处理中的点云降噪技术和点云精简技术的优缺点。论文开展了点云数据精度影响因素的深入研究,系统探讨了从扫描分辨率、扫描质量、扫描标识物、被扫描物体属性、FARO Focus3D X330扫描设备、外界环境(光照、温度、风等)对点云数据精度的影响,并提出了相应的解决方法。对于多视点云拼接技术,首先,具体介绍了基于标靶球的粗拼接算法以及基于最近点迭代法(Iterative Closest Points,ICP)精准拼接算法,分析了各种算法的优缺点,近而提出了一种基于标靶球的改进ICP算法。从三维激光扫描点云数据中识别出公共标靶球,利用最小二乘法拟合出标靶球并求出标靶球的球心坐标,利用标靶球的中心信息进行粗拼接,粗拼接完成以后,利用公共标靶球的三维信息作为初始值再运用经典ICP算法进行精细拼接。最后,从运行效率和点云数据精度两方面进行对比分析。